Emperor Group Builds Global Brand with Cloud-Based Office
"Office 365 is easy to deploy with minimum training required and it takes only one-third of the normal implementation time... We can see a 30% reduction in upfront IT costs by moving to Office 365." —Gary Choi, group CIO, Emperor Group

Move to Office 365 Gives USDA Robust e-discovery
“We now have one of the most robust e-discovery capabilities, I think, in the federal government because we put in the ProofPoint solution, which basically does journaling of every e-mail coming through. We can store that and tag it for records retention,” – Chris Smith, CIO, USDA
